I don't know if anyone is interested, but there's been a lot of rumors about the 2015 Ford Mustang, and reportedly some CADD files for it leaked out. That, combined with what's actually been seen with the testers driving around, were combined to make the rendering shown on this page:

http://www.caranddriver.com/features/2015-ford-mustang-leaked-360-view-and-full-details-news

I just bought a 2014, and I knew the 2015s were being redesigned, but I don't like to buy the first year of a new design, and didn't want to wait a few years before buying a new car, so I went ahead and bought one. I like the 2014 more than I thought I would, but the new design is growing on me.

The new one is far less retro, which I like, and the more I look at it, the more I like it. Not wild about the tail, but the rest seems pretty good. It's supposed to finally get an IRS, but from the rumors, the engines and transmissions will be the same, at least for the first model year. Then the rumor is that the Coyote V8 that currently produces 420HP will be boosted to 500. Another reason not to buy one in the first model year, I guess.

There are also rumors that the base models will be about the same price, but that the GTs and above may go up in price by 10%. There is also likely to be a GT 350 model that replaces the GT 500, and very possibly a Boss and Mach 1, all with various performance enhancements and focuses (the Boss, like now, will probably be normally aspirated, whereas the others will be super- or turbo-charged in some way).

Ford is also putting in design features to make it more acceptable to European customers, such as making it slightly smaller and lighter, adding the IRS, and adding 4-cylinder engines as options, with one turbo version reportedly putting out around 310HP.

Yeah, I've heard some people call it the Ford Fusion Coupe, too, and I can see that. It still has a few Mustang styling cues to me, but I like the smoother shape. For me, the '60s stylings were nice, but I think things need to evolve.

And really, the '60s and early '70s models of any of the classic muscle cars were among the shortest lived designs. The current Camaro is based on one that was only produced from '67-'69. 1970 had a completely different look. Mustangs of the late '60s and early '70s had different looks, too, and of course since then have had a variety of different styles. Because of that, I think I'm a little more open to a car looking different than the original design, so long as I like it.
